Ceiling Repair Service in Conroe, TX
Ceiling repair services address a range of issues that can affect the safety and appearance of a property’s ceilings. Common projects include fixing cracks, holes, or water stains, repairing sagging or damaged drywall, and restoring ceilings after water leaks or other damage. Homeowners often seek these services to improve the integrity of their ceilings, prevent further deterioration, and enhance the overall look of interior spaces. Before requesting ceiling repair,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work needed, the materials involved, and any potential disruptions during the repair process.
Understanding the specific conditions of the ceiling is important for homeowners considering repair services. This includes identifying the cause of damage, such as leaks or structural issues, and determining whether repairs are purely cosmetic or require more extensive work. Property owners should also inquire about the expected outcomes, the types of repair techniques used, and any necessary preparations before work begins.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the repair process meets expectations and maintains the safety and value of the property.

Common Ceiling Repair Service Jobs
Ceiling crack repairs - addressing and sealing cracks to restore the ceiling’s appearance.
Water damage restoration - repairing ceilings affected by leaks or flooding to prevent further issues.
Sagging ceiling fixes - reinforcing or replacing weakened areas to restore structural integrity.
Popcorn ceiling removal - safely removing textured finishes for a modern, smooth look.
Ceiling patching - filling holes and tears for a seamless repair.
Ceiling repainting - refreshing the surface after repairs to improve the overall look.
Ceiling Repair Service Questions
What types of ceiling damage can be repaired? Common issues include cracks, water stains, sagging, and holes, which can be addressed through repair or patching.
How do I know if my ceiling need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, discoloration, sagging, or damaged areas that affect the appearance or integrity of the ceiling.
What materials are used for ceiling repairs? Repairs typically involve drywall, plaster, or ceiling tiles, depending on the existing ceiling type and damage.
Are ceiling repairs suitable for all ceiling types? Most ceiling types, including drywall, plaster, and popcorn ceilings, can be repaired to restore their appearance and function.
